A mixture of carbon monoxide, hydrogen, and oxygen gases, known as water gas, can be used as an industrial fuel. The reaction of these gases is

This reaction releases 525 kJ of heat for every mole of carbon monoxide that reacts.

(a) Is this reaction endothermic or exothermic?

(b) What is the energy change for this reaction in units of kJ/mol of carbon monoxide?
